Skip to main content

Data continues to be a key element for organizations across all industries. In 2024, most if not all of our clients are utilizing, or trying to utilize, their data to drive strategic decisions, innovation and growth. Doing so empowers them to gain informative insights, optimize their operations and deliver superior customer experiences. However, managing data, ensuring its quality, and deriving actionable insights is extremely difficult. This is where Snowflake, a leading cloud data warehousing platform, comes into play.

What is Snowflake?

Snowflake is more than just a cloud data warehousing platform—it’s an entire ecosystem of integrations with vendor tools, platforms, and services. Like traditional data warehousing solutions, it stores and organizes large amounts of data from various sources, making it easy to analyze and generate reports. However, Snowflake’s architecture is based on principle of separating storage from compute. This allows businesses to scale these resources independently and only pay for what they use. It ensures that organizations can manage their data without compromising performance or cost efficiency.

Snowflake’s key features include its scalability, flexibility, and ease of use, making it a go-to solution for businesses of all sizes. Whether you’re dealing with structured or semi-structured data, Snowflake’s adaptable architecture allows for seamless integration of diverse datasets. This makes it an essential platform for organizations looking to leverage data effectively, across a wide range of industries and use cases.

What Are Snowflake’s Key Capabilities?

With its unique architecture and robust features, Snowflake stands out as a versatile data warehousing solution. Snowflake’s capabilities span a wide array of business needs, making it an essential tool for modern-day enterprises. Below are some of the key capabilities that highlight its versatility and power:

  • Data Ingestion: Snowflake offers seamless data ingestion through its continuous data ingestion service, Snowpipe. This enables businesses to load data as soon as it becomes available from external storage locations like AWS S3 or Azure Blob. Snowpipe ensures uninterrupted data loading, which is ideal for businesses who rely on real-time data processes. It’s an ideal solutions for those who need to stage data quickly and efficiently.
  • Business Intelligence and Analytics: Snowflake allows organizations to extract valuable insights from their data through advanced analytics and interactive reporting. Its integration with leading Business Intelligence (BI) tools such as Power BI, Looker, Tableau, and QuickSight drives data-centric decisions seamlessly. Snowflake’s compatibility ensures that companies can continue leveraging their existing BI platforms. Additionally, they can benefit from Snowflake’s powerful data warehousing capabilities, without disrupting current workflows.
  • Data Sharing and Collaboration: One of Snowflake’s standout capabilities is secure data sharing. Through the Snowflake Marketplace, users can securely share data across departments or with external partners without ever moving the data out of Snowflake’s environment. Instead of sending files or exporting data, Snowflake enables direct access to the data. This, in turn, allows external platforms to query and utilize it in real-time without possessing it. 
  • Machine Learning: Snowflake supports robust machine learning use cases, empowering data scientists and analysts to build, train, and deploy models directly within the platform. Snowflake integrates with popular machine learning libraries like TensorFlow and PyTorch. It also connects perfectly with Apache Spark to streamline data preparation and the development of ML models. Its support for programming languages such as Python, R, Java, and C++ further enhances Snowflake’s ability to facilitate sophisticated machine learning solutions.
  • Seamless Integration: Snowflake is designed for seamless integration with major BI tools and third-party data services. Whether businesses are working with ETL (Extract, Transform, Load) solutions or cloud applications, Snowflake’s interoperability ensures smooth connectivity across platforms. This allows organizations to maximize the value of their data while continuing to use their existing MarTech stack without costly overhauls.
  • Security and Compliance: As data security and compliance remain critical concerns, Snowflake prioritizes security at every level. It has end-to-end encryption, and role-based access control to define who can view or manipulate specific datasets. Snowflake’s audit logs track all actions taken on the platform, giving businesses full visibility into who has accessed the data. The platform also complies with various industry standards, further solidifying its commitment to maintaining a secure and compliant environment.

Why Should I Choose Snowflake?

Adopting Snowflake offers numerous benefits, starting with its cost efficiency. Snowflake’s architecture allows organizations to independently scale their storage and compute resources. This level of flexibility is valuable for organizations with fluctuating data needs. It enables them to dynamically adjust their usage without incurring unnecessary costs. Snowflake’s continuous investment in new features empowers companies to unlock insights faster and drive innovation. Example of these recent investments include advanced data sharing and machine learning capabilities.

With Snowflake, businesses can run complex queries and generate insights in real-time. It is built for scalability, performance and flexibility. It can essentially handle everything from large-scale financial transactions to high-volume retail analytics. Its scalability ensures that as your data grows, Snowflake can expand to meet your needs without compromising performance. The platform’s high concurrency allows for asynchronous data access and query capabilities. Meaning multiple teams or departments can work on the same data simultaneously without delays or bottlenecks. This, along with its flexibility, allows Snowflake to adapt to a wide range of use cases, from processing healthcare data to optimizing supply chains. 

Why Transparent Partners?

We take an unbiased approach to selecting the tools and platforms that work best for our clients. While Snowflake has proven to be an excellent solution for many, our goal is to understand your specific needs and find the technology that will drive the most value. Our team has deep expertise in configuring Snowflake environments and integrating them seamlessly with leading BI tools. But our strength lies in being platform-agnostic. We work with a wide array of technologies, ensuring that whatever your data needs are, we have the capability to configure, operationalize, and optimize the right solution.

Like Snowflake, Transparent Partners is your one-stop shop for MarTech consultancy. We provide comprehensive services that bring together the tools and strategies you need for success—whether that includes Snowflake, or another solution entirely. We’re here to help you build a data ecosystem that’s both scalable and aligned with your business goals.

Get in touch with us today for more information on adopting, migrating to, or optimizing your Snowflake environment.

Geri Carrillo, Sr. Principal